Ranking of Louisiana Counties By Percentage of Population with Danish Ancestry in 2021

Updated on April 16, 2025.

Based on the US Census ACS-5Yrs estimates, in 2021, there were 2.30K people in Louisiana with Danish ancestry (0.05% of Louisiana population). Among all Louisiana counties, Jackson Parish had the highest percentage of its population with Danish ancestry (0.12%), followed by Lafayette Parish (0.12%), and St. Tammany Parish (0.11%).

Rank County Percentage of Pop. (%)
1 Jackson Parish 0.12
1 Lafayette Parish 0.12
2 St. Tammany Parish 0.11
3 East Feliciana Parish 0.10
3 Orleans Parish 0.10
3 St. John the Baptist Parish 0.10
4 Ouachita Parish 0.09
4 St. Bernard Parish 0.09
5 Vernon Parish 0.08
5 West Baton Rouge Parish 0.08
6 Lincoln Parish 0.07
7 Beauregard Parish 0.06
7 East Baton Rouge Parish 0.06
8 Bossier Parish 0.05
8 Concordia Parish 0.05
8 Webster Parish 0.05
9 Calcasieu Parish 0.04
9 Jefferson Parish 0.04
9 Rapides Parish 0.04
9 Richland Parish 0.04
9 Terrebonne Parish 0.04
10 Caddo Parish 0.03
10 Livingston Parish 0.03
10 Red River Parish 0.03
10 Sabine Parish 0.03
10 St. Mary Parish 0.03
11 Avoyelles Parish 0.02
11 Tangipahoa Parish 0.02
12 Ascension Parish 0.01
12 Assumption Parish 0.01
12 Iberville Parish 0.01
12 Jefferson Davis Parish 0.01
12 LaSalle Parish 0.01
12 Natchitoches Parish 0.01
12 St. Charles Parish 0.01
13 De Soto Parish 0.004
